Transaction ec3330fb64e2c3d99c2932a4b451392e01f655f4a2fc1b0e7377aeb315fc67de
1 Input
1 Output
-
ec3330fb64e2c3d99c2932a4b451392e01f655f4a2fc1b0e7377aeb315fc67de:0
- value
- 1306600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dbc16ecd3929143f738b43376592a90dc28e5c7c OP_EQUAL
- address
- 3MiydW6eUewEwYyKdFss3s388XHAMs2wyz